搞開發經常會用到把代碼提交到遠程服務器,之前也是懵懂的。今天來整理了一下。具體操作如下:
1.進入到遠程服務器
ssh name -- 遠程服務器地址
2.進入以后新建一個空的倉庫
git init --bare name -- name 倉庫的名稱
3.退出遠程服務器
exit -- 退出
4.到需要提交的文件的目錄里面
/Users/liguoliang/Documents/GWY-Destributor --這里以我的一個工程為例
5.在需要提交的文件目錄里初始化
git init
6.添加到遠程倉庫
git remote add origin address:productname -- addres 遠程服務器地址 productname 是在遠程服務器里創建好的空的倉庫名稱
7.開始添加 項目
git add -A
8.提交項目
git commit -m 'text' -- test 寫說明
9.推送到遠程服務器
git push --set-upstream origin master -- 第一次使用這個 git push -- 第一次以后都用這個就可以
如果push時提示“ refusing to update checked out branch:refs/heads/master”,說明遠程倉庫創建是沒有使用—bare選項。
需要在遠程創建倉庫的時候用 git --bare init name --- name 是倉庫名稱
10. 給別人下載使用
adress:productname -- address 遠程服務器地址 productname 遠程服務器倉庫的名稱
有興趣的可以加入QQ群:457236811